Abstract
This paper discusses the development and analysis of simulation models using SimPowerSystems utilities in MATLAB to validate the Wide-Area Loss Index (WALI) method for voltage instability protection of power systems. WALI is a novel method for protection of a bulk power system against voltage instability. In this methodology, a region of interest is defined and the system is protected against voltage collapse using synchronized wide-area power-flow measurements. A power corridor was built in the simulation model to demonstrate the behavior of WALI algorithm where the load is increased with a constant power factor until the system collapses.
